Output e82a66a194af0b774bbb13aec49175b2a1d3f15fa3cb724a6f81596e90d59571:0

value
68434900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b74018fde836a0f13fd5df4bd7e8f5789b35459 OP_EQUAL
address
35emx395afKAKAr72VoePVbu3FJvxLPVny
transaction
e82a66a194af0b774bbb13aec49175b2a1d3f15fa3cb724a6f81596e90d59571
spent
true